For me, at least, silhouettes can be a complete bore. Not so with this one. Very, very moody, as are most of your photographs. The aspect ratio is an excellent choice to frame these three trees that are the structural centre of the image. The diagonal moving from lower left to right adds dynamism, while the fog and the mid ground line of trees add a wonderful sense of depth. I might consider pulling back a hair on the brightness of the sun but that’s a small thing and a matter of taste. Lovely.
